Senior Security Solutions Architect

RESPONSIBILITIES:

A Kforce client is seeking to hire a Senior Security Solutions Architect in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ania (PA).

Responsibilities include:
  • Assess, design, implement, oversee the cybersecurity technology stack and supporting lifecycles

  • Provide senior level support for the company's cyber security initiatives, projects, and ongoing activities

  • Senior Security Solutions Architect will review existing security architecture, identify design and policy gaps, recommend security enhancements to enterprise business and process control networks

  • Serve as an information security expert and trusted advisor to partners in IT and within our business units

  • Lead and manage the client incident response team, comprised of in-house FTEs, and MSSP provided support

  • Oversee the information security technology stack, from an infrastructure, application, and service perspective

  • Senior Security Solutions Architect will engage and maintain relationships with key security vendors and resellers

  • Design and implement action plans for policy creation and governance, system hardening, monitoring, incident response, operational resiliency, and defense against emerging cybersecurity threats

  • Assess and guide the client IT attack surface landscape with the support of our vulnerability management team

  • Senior Security Solutions Architect will partner with enterprise IT teams, compliance teams to set the direction, and remediation prioritization for discovered vulnerabilities

  • Achieve security architecture compliance on requirements, including, but not limited to, Sarbanes-Oxley, NIST, global data privacy requirements, state, and federal regulations

REQUIREMENTS:

  • Bachelor's degree

  • Active security certification (ISACA, ISC2, CompTIA etc.), is a plus

  • 10-15+ years of professional experience implementing enterprise-scale information technology solutions

  • 5+ years of experience in security and network engineering and architecture

  • 5+ years of relevant cyber security experience in a matrixed global environment

  • Demonstrated domain expertise in security and engineering: Application security, security operations, threat detection, and/or security tooling

  • Security fundamentals with a solid understanding of threats, vulnerabilities, defenses, security principles, and policies

  • Strong foundation in security domains such as operational technology, next generation firewalls, intrusion detection, and vulnerability management solutions

  • Deep knowledge of security frameworks e.g., MITRE ATT&CK, CIA triad, ISO 27001, CIS Top 20, NIST CSF, NIST 800-53, NIST 800-171, etc.

  • Knowledge of the security ecosystem including areas such as governance, network and perimeter security, EDR/MDR, identity and access management, email security, SIEM, IDS/IPS, etc.

  • Experience with penetration testing, vulnerability scanning, and web application security assessments

  • Knowledge of patch management solutions and other systems security management solutions

  • Knowledge of current-generation networking solution stacks, including 802.1X, SDN among others

  • Multi-vendor knowledge around network security products (e.g., firewalls, SSL VPN, zero trust) and related solution sets

  • Experience in securing manufacturing or operational technology environments is a plus
